2672. Sustainable Vanilla Cultivation for Local Communities: The End of Pesticides?

In the realm of agriculture, the pursuit of sustainability has become an increasingly pressing concern, as the world grapples with the environmental impacts of traditional farming practices. One crop that has been the subject of particular attention is vanilla, a beloved flavor that has long been associated with unsustainable and often exploitative cultivation methods. However, a new approach to vanilla cultivation is emerging, one that promises to benefit both the environment and the local communities that depend on this precious crop.

The traditional vanilla industry has been plagued by a reliance on synthetic pesticides and fertilizers, which have taken a toll on the delicate ecosystems where vanilla is grown. These chemicals not only contaminate the soil and water, but they also pose a threat to the health and well-being of the farmers and their families. Moreover, the high demand for vanilla has led to the displacement of indigenous communities and the destruction of natural habitats, further exacerbating the environmental and social challenges faced by the industry.

Enter the concept of sustainable vanilla cultivation, which seeks to address these issues head-on. By embracing a more holistic approach to farming, growers are finding ways to cultivate this prized spice while minimizing their environmental impact and empowering local communities. The key to this approach lies in the adoption of organic farming practices, the use of natural fertilizers, and the implementation of innovative pest management strategies.

The Rise of Organic Vanilla

One of the most promising developments in sustainable vanilla cultivation is the growing popularity of organic farming. By forgoing the use of synthetic pesticides and fertilizers, organic growers are able to maintain the health and fertility of the soil, ensuring that their crops can thrive without compromising the delicate ecosystems in which they are grown.

In addition to the environmental benefits, organic vanilla cultivation also offers a range of social and economic advantages. By reducing the reliance on costly chemical inputs, organic growers are able to offer their products at more competitive prices, making them more accessible to consumers. Moreover, the organic certification process often requires growers to adhere to strict labor standards and ensure the fair treatment of their workers, further strengthening the bond between the cultivators and their local communities.

Natural Pest Management: The End of Pesticides?

Another crucial aspect of sustainable vanilla cultivation is the adoption of natural pest management strategies. Rather than relying on synthetic pesticides, which can have devastating effects on the local ecosystem, growers are exploring alternative methods of controlling pests and diseases.

  • Biological Control: This approach involves the use of natural predators, such as ladybugs or parasitic wasps, to keep plant-eating insects in check. By harnessing the power of these natural allies, growers can maintain a healthy and balanced ecosystem without the need for harmful chemicals.
  • Companion Planting: The strategic placement of certain plants around the vanilla vines can help to deter pests and attract beneficial insects. For example, planting marigolds or certain herbs can help to repel aphids and other common vanilla pests.
  • Integrated Pest Management (IPM): This holistic approach combines multiple pest control strategies, including mechanical, cultural, and biological methods, to create a comprehensive and sustainable pest management plan. By tailoring these strategies to the specific needs of the local environment, growers can minimize the use of pesticides while still protecting their crops.

By embracing these natural pest management techniques, sustainable vanilla growers are not only reducing their environmental impact but also ensuring the long-term health and resilience of their crops. This, in turn, helps to secure the livelihoods of the local communities that depend on vanilla cultivation, creating a win-win scenario for both the environment and the people.

Empowering Local Communities

At the heart of sustainable vanilla cultivation lies a deep commitment to empowering local communities. By partnering with small-scale farmers and indigenous groups, sustainable growers are helping to preserve traditional cultivation methods, boost local economies, and ensure that the benefits of vanilla production are shared equitably.

One of the key ways in which sustainable vanilla cultivation empowers local communities is through the establishment of fair trade and direct trade partnerships. These programs ensure that farmers receive a fair and stable price for their crops, providing them with the resources they need to invest in their land, improve their living standards, and support their families.

In addition to fair trade, sustainable vanilla growers are also working to provide educational and training opportunities for local farmers. By sharing their knowledge of organic farming techniques, natural pest management, and post-harvest processing, they are helping to build the capacity of these communities and ensure the long-term viability of vanilla cultivation.

Furthermore, sustainable vanilla cultivation often involves the preservation of traditional cultivation methods, which not only maintains the cultural heritage of the local communities but also ensures the production of high-quality, artisanal vanilla. This, in turn, helps to foster a sense of pride and ownership among the cultivators, further strengthening the bond between the people and the land they steward.

The Future of Sustainable Vanilla

As the demand for sustainable and ethical food products continues to grow, the future of sustainable vanilla cultivation looks increasingly promising. By demonstrating the environmental and social benefits of this approach, growers and advocates are helping to drive a shift in the global vanilla industry, one that prioritizes the well-being of both the planet and the people who depend on it.

However, the journey towards a more sustainable vanilla industry is not without its challenges. Overcoming the entrenched practices of the traditional vanilla industry, securing reliable supply chains, and educating consumers about the importance of sustainable cultivation will all require sustained effort and collaboration between growers, policymakers, and consumers.

Despite these challenges, the potential rewards of sustainable vanilla cultivation are immense. By transitioning to organic and natural farming methods, local communities can not only protect the environment but also create more stable and prosperous livelihoods for themselves and future generations. Moreover, the shift towards sustainable vanilla can serve as a model for other agricultural sectors, inspiring a broader movement towards more sustainable and equitable food production systems.

In conclusion, the journey towards sustainable vanilla cultivation is a testament to the power of innovation, community partnership, and a deep respect for the natural world. As we continue to grapple with the environmental and social challenges of traditional agriculture, the success of sustainable vanilla offers a glimmer of hope, showcasing a future where agriculture and human welfare can coexist in harmony.
